Nirvana was one of the last of the truly talented rock groups/w real artisic merit to come from a major record label. One of those rare instances were the suits who run the recording industry actually offered the music fan something that didn't deplete precious IQ points while listening to. They were a groundbreaking group that single-handedly gave creedence to the rock sub-genre known as "grunge" which signaled the death-knell of that dreadful Hair Metal craze that festered for the better part of the 80's, and inspired a short-lived proliferation of thoughtful, singer-songwriter material from a few other groups at the time. Nirvana's minimalist, un-pretentious approach to music, combined/w Cobain's poetic prose and vocal delivery is what seperated them from the rest of those latte swiggin' pretty-boys who attempted to fraud their way onto the charts in the early-mid 90's by riding their coat-tails....Alas, Cobain made other plans for himself, so aside from a few compilation recordings and B-sides released after his death, their canon shall forever remain limited to four fine studio efforts and one of the great live recordings of the decade. So, we'll never know just how much fame they could have achieved, which is all the same really, because as we all know by now, Kurt just wasn't into that kind of stuff....

so my opinions are biased on this one, I dont care. but if you were a 17 year old in 1991 and all the radio was giving you was Lita Ford/Ozzy Osbourne duets on classic rock stations, i think you'd understand the impact this band had. influenced by everyone from the vaselines to the meat puppet to grunge forebares, the Pixies, all the way back to the Beatles, Nirvana exploded w/Smells Like Teen Spirit thus setting off a three year ride of sonic calamity and obtuse tortured lyrics befitting the early part of the decade it came from. Cobain and co weren't the most proficient of Seattles national exports(although the argument could be made for Dave Grohl on drums) nor were they the most popular(that distinction goes to Pearl Jam). but Nirvana had that magic, the tragic lust and the emotion which beget legends. it's just too bad Cobain decided to take himself out before Nirvana could be legend fulfilled.
